Could we call Branislav Kropilak a Master of architectural photography ?! Probably, when you browse trough his portfolio you are captivated by the simple but so efficient concept of his work. Shooting garages, plane landings, billboards, gas pumps or even windmills in an amazingly artistic way ! Playing with long exposure and certainly some retouching enhancements, you couldn’t think that those everyday scenes could give you such sumptuous results
